What is Holistic Medicine?

Holistic medicine, also known as integrative medicine, emphasizes the interconnectedness of all aspects of an individual's well-being. Unlike conventional medicine, which often focuses on treating specific symptoms or diseases, holistic practitioners aim to identify and address the root causes of health issues. This involves considering lifestyle factors, emotional well-being, environmental influences, and the patient's unique constitution.

Types of Holistic Practices in NZ

The landscape of holistic medicine in NZ encompasses a wide array of practices, including:

  • Naturopathy: A holistic approach that emphasizes the body's self-healing abilities. Naturopaths use natural therapies to support health and address the underlying causes of illness.
  • Acupuncture: An ancient Chinese medicine technique involving the insertion of thin needles into specific points on the body to stimulate energy flow and promote healing.
  • Herbal Medicine: The use of plants and plant extracts for medicinal purposes.
  • Massage Therapy: Manipulating soft tissues to relieve pain, reduce stress, and improve circulation.
  • Nutritional Therapy: Assessing dietary habits and providing personalized recommendations to optimize health and address nutritional deficiencies.
  • Homeopathy: A system of medicine based on the principle of "like cures like," using highly diluted substances to stimulate the body's healing response.
